I've got the xspc d5 bay res and while it is nice and quiet, and smart looking, it doesn't fit properly into my 750d case. Either the case or the res is non standard? I had to file the inside edges of mine (behind the removable front metal cover plate) to get it to fit.
Basically if you have a corsair case I wouldn't buy an xspc res unless you want to do that.
The other xspc stuff I have is great. The rads are good and the fittings look awesome.

bay res's tend to shake the case and make for a lot of noise, i would personaly go with a tube res and pump on foam unless you have a solid case and desk
